Understanding International Talent Management Frameworks

International talent management involves the strategies countries employ to attract, retain, and integrate skilled foreign workers. This encompasses visa policies, labour market assessments, and integration programs. While the "Canada Federal Court appeals for international talent management Australia" phrase points to a specific legal context, the underlying principle is a country's sovereign right to regulate its workforce. For Kenya, understanding these frameworks involves analysing how other nations, like Canada and Australia, balance their domestic labour needs with the benefits of global talent. This includes examining their approaches to attracting specific skills, ensuring fair labour practices, and fostering economic growth through immigration. Such analysis can inform Kenya's own talent acquisition and development strategies, ensuring competitiveness on the global stage.

What is the role of a Quantity Surveyor in managing project costs?
A Quantity Surveyor manages all costs relating to building and civil engineering projects, from initial calculations and costings to final figures. They are essential for ensuring projects remain within budget and provide value for money.
